Kinect Bundle Includes Child Of Eden For Limited Time

MjolnirX - Child of Eden, Capcom and Q-Entertainment's Kinect-based "On-Rails Shooter/Music Game" appears to be bundled with the stand-alone Kinect for a limited time. More official news from Major Nelson below:


Today we have announced we’re updating the Kinect Sensor bundle to include both Kinect Adventures and a download code for a free copy of Child of Eden. This new bundle will be priced the same as the current sensor bundle and will start appearing in stores next week in all Xbox LIVE regions (except Japan since Child of Eden has not been released there.) This bundle will be available in limited quantities and while supplies last so be sure to look for the special packaging above to make sure you’re getting Child of Eden!

Microsoft Plans To Release Monthly Kinect Titles

MjolnirX - With Fruit Ninja: Kinect releasing in just a week, Microsoft has announced that they aim to release new Kinect exclusives on a monthly basis, according to an interview between Robin Burrowes and CVG. With a few great titles out already such as Kinect Sports and Child of Eden, plus some amazing games coming out such as (of course) Fruit Ninja: Kinect, Ghost Recon: Future Soldier, the reboot of the Steel Battalion franchise titled "Heavy Armor", The Gun Stringer, Minecraft and even Mass Effect 3, there seems to be good reason for the 10 million Kinect owners, such as myself, to be excited.
"Obviously we have Xbox Live Arcade exclusives running through the Summer of Arcade programme, but yes, you can expect far more exclusives coming to the platform in future," Robin Burrowes, Xbox Live product marketing manager for EMEA [Europe, Middle East and Africa], told CVG."


Though he couldn't divulge the name of the titles he was referring to, he did mention that we should "trust the legacy of titles in the past". He also mentioned that they are working on games that will be released on Xbox Live Arcade, as well traditional core games which include sequels to successful titles already on the platform.
